                                    JUDGMENT

This writ petition is filed seeking the following relief :-

"(i) Issue a writ of mandamus or other appropriate writ order or direction directing the 2nd respondent to process the application for environmental clearance submitted by the petitioner, on the basis of Ext.P3 District Survey Report, without insisting for a District Survey Report in terms of the Notification dated 25.07.2018, as expeditiously as possible, at any rate, within a period of 3 weeks. "

2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ned

CGC appearing for respondents 1 and 2 as well as the learned Standing

Counsel appearing for the 5th respondent and the learned Government

Pleader.

3. It is submitted by the learned counsel for the petitioner that

the 5th respondent authority has not been reconstituted yet and

therefore, the application submitted by the petitioner has to be

considered by the 2nd respondent. It is further submitted that the

Geologist has certified that as far as the State of Kerala is concerned, the

valid DSR is the one published in the year 2016 by the Department of

Mining and Geology, Government of Kerala and that no further changes

have been made to the DSR 2016 by the Department thereafter. It is, WP(C) NO. 5442 OF 2022

therefore, contended that the application has to be considered on the

basis of the DSR 2016 issued by the Department of Mining and Geology,

Government of Kerala.

In the above view of the matter, this writ petition is also

disposed of, directing the 2nd respondent to consider and pass orders on

the application submitted by the petitioner for Environmental Clearance

which is referred to in Ext.P2 on the basis of DSR 2016 issued by the

Department of Mining and Geology, Government of Kerala, which has

been certified to confirm with Notification No.SO 3611(E) dated

25.07.2018. Appropriate steps shall be taken by the 2 nd respondent, in

accordance with law.

This writ petition is ordered accordingly.
